Abstract

The invention provides an intelligent assembly collision detection device for assembling a low-pressure turbine unit body and a fan core engine unit body, wherein the intelligent assembly collision detection device comprises a fixing bracket, a six-dimensional force sensor, a force transmission rod and a rigid connecting mechanism, and the intelligent assembly collision detection device is fixed on the low-pressure turbine unit body though the fixing bracket; and the six-dimensional force sensor is installed on the fixing bracket, one end of the force transmission rod is connected with the six-dimensional force sensor, the other end of the force transmission rod is connected with a low-pressure turbine shaft of the low-pressure turbine unit body through the rigid connecting mechanism, andthe force applied to the low-pressure turbine shaft is transmitted by the force transmission rod to the six-dimensional force sensor. An intelligent assembly platform of the low-pressure turbine unit body to which the intelligent assembly collision detection device provided by the invention belongs can quickly complete the assembly of the low-pressure turbine unit body with high quality, thereby improving the production efficiency.

Technical field [0001] The invention relates to the field of aeroengine manufacturing, in particular to an intelligent assembly collision detection device, which is suitable for assembling a low-pressure turbine unit body and a fan core unit body. Background technique [0002] The characteristics of civil aviation turbofan engine assembly are the large number of parts and connectors, the complex product structure and the high assembly quality requirements. However, the current domestic aero engine assembly technology level is still very backward, the manual labor is large, the production cycle is long, and many times It also depends on the experience of the operator.
